Output e142957e69a7e1e1775576482c26a139bfa07c88e24f0c809fe52ebbcadf4f1d:0

value
640
script pubkey
OP_0 OP_PUSHBYTES_20 aba999b93e72c21653c0f2bd83555cf2cf2c6788
address
bc1q4w5enwf7wtppv57q727cx42u7t8jceugpwn8m8
transaction
e142957e69a7e1e1775576482c26a139bfa07c88e24f0c809fe52ebbcadf4f1d
confirmations
3104
spent
true